Unlocking Pediatric Neuromuscular Mysteries:

Hugh J. McMillan, Peter B. Kang Pediatric Electromyography: Concepts and Clinical Applications is a comprehensive guide to understanding and applying pediatric electromyography (EMG). This essential text for neurologists, physiatrists, and other clinicians working with children provides a thorough grounding in the theoretical foundations and practical techniques of EMG in the pediatric population. It's a resource designed to empower healthcare professionals to precisely diagnose and treat conditions affecting young patients’ muscles and nerves.
